If i wanted to hold a Item with Two hands automaticly
do i add two mousePoint's or is it somthing in the script?
 :cookie:?

It depends. I'm guessing your going for having a hand on the handle, and a hand under the barrel or something.
You would have to model the hand onto the object, and hide the hand in the script to make it look like it. I just recommend using one hand, no matter how big it is.

FREE image editing tools and tutorials.

The GIMP (GNU Image Manipulation Program).   Praise
The GIMP is a free (open source) image/photo editor for virtually all platforms. Tutorials and plugins are available at the site.

Inkscape Praise
Inkscape is a free vector based drawing program available for most operating systems. It's especially good for drawing high quality decals and prints.

Paint.NET
Paint.NET is a free image/photo editor for Windows platforms. Tutorials and plugins are available at the site.  :cookieMonster: :cookie:
